MBI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2017 in Review

161 of the 4,011 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in MBIA (MBI) for Q3 2017, worth a combined $1.04B — down 4.5% from $1.09B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 33 funds opened new MBI positions and 21 closed out — a net gain of 12 holders — while 47 added to existing stakes and 53 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Fine Capital Partners, adding an estimated $41.2M. The largest seller was Wellington Management Group, cutting an estimated $59.8M.
